## Deployment: Nightly Reindex

The Burrowlight search reindex runs nightly at 01:30 from the cron node. Full rebuild, not incremental — takes roughly 40 minutes. Don't deploy the indexer service during that window; the lock file won't save you. If a run fails, rerun manually before 06:00 or morning queries go stale. Logs land in the usual ingest bucket. The job reads the configuration values below.

config for tagep-kaguf:
FENWYN_PIN=5236
FENWYN_METRICS_HOST=metrics.fenwyn.qorvellabs.internal
FENWYN_LOG_LEVEL=error
FENWYN_TENANT=silys

If the Inkwell markdown pipeline starts serving raw text instead of rendered pages, the render service account has probably been locked out again — it happens when the sanitizer pod restarts too many times in an hour. Don't just bounce the pods; you'll lose the template cache. Instead, go to the Inkwell admin panel, pick the render account, and run the recovery flow. It'll ask you to confirm the release branch, then prompt for the account recovery passphrase, which sits right below this section.

unlock words, kafop-yafof: lamix-silion-zormir-kaseth-holius-istael

Support team: during the cutover window, Ironquill builds move from the legacy Fennelworks scripts to the hermetic Oxbow toolchain. Expect tickets about missing environment variables — hermetic builds intentionally ignore machine-local state, so anything not declared in the manifest will fail fast. Advise users to pin dependencies in `oxbow.lock` rather than installing tools globally. Legacy builds stay available for fourteen days. When confirming whether a customer artifact came from the new pipeline, check the provenance token below.

session token of kahog-bahif = htk9_f63daec35

### Donation-receipt mailer

The Givenrose receipt mailer runs hourly and batches receipts per donor. If donors report missing receipts, check the dead-letter queue before re-running the batch — duplicates are not deduplicated downstream. Retries are safe only after the queue is drained. The drain procedure, template versions, and the suppression-list rules are all kept on the internal runbook page:

dashboard of bagep-taguf = https://vault.nelvrodata.internal/ticket